Subject: Transcode farm cut-over — wrapped up

Hey,

Quick recap: the Framegrinder transcoding farm is fully cut over to the Oxbow datacenter as of last night. All worker pools drained cleanly, queue backlog cleared by 02:40, and sample renders match bit-for-bit. One stuck 4K job got requeued manually — no biggie. For the release notes, the farm now runs with the settings below.

service settings:
[kasdor]
team = briiel
access_code = ac_a28a3e
host = kasdor.sivrelhq.local
port = 5432
owner = queneth.pelael
peer = druion.tolvaqlabs.internal

Handover — Grindwell transcoding farm. Queue is healthy, backlog under 200 jobs. Node pool "cobalt" still flaky; drain it if CPU steal goes above 20%. 4K jobs route to the Harlox cluster only — don't re-enable the old path. Runbook is in the Grindwell wiki under Ops. Escalate codec-license errors immediately, don't retry. For anything outside the runbook, page the person named below.

named custodian: Druion Kelix Brivan

Heads up — ThumbForge workers in the Pellwick cluster are rejecting every job since last night's deploy. The thumbnail queue consumer fails signature verification on the payload envelope, so nothing renders. Looks like the rotation script pushed the new pubkey but skipped the consumers. To unblock, restart the workers after loading the current signing key, shown below.

release key, taduf-yajef: bky13_uGiieNoy5KKUY